Gestisci il dominio
In questa guida imparerai a ccollegare un dominio a RevasOS e a configurarlo.
Creare un nuovo dominio
Un dominio può essere creato all'interno di un sito web oppure aggiunto indipendentemente da un sito web.
Crea un dominio tramite un sito web
Aggiungendo un dominio partendo da un sito web, quel dominio sarà collegato al sito web:
- Apri l'app Siti web all'interno di RevasOS;
- Cerca il sito web a cui vuoi collegare il dominio e clicca il pulsante che dice Collega un dominio;
- Nella pagina inserisci il nome del dominio (es. iltuosito.com) e premi Aggiungi;
- Configura i DNS seguendo le istruzioni indicate nel pannello di configurazione del dominio;
- Una volta applicate le modifiche dei DNS, torna su RevasOS e clicca il pulsante "Verifica".
Se correttamente configurato, tutte le spunte diventeranno verdi e sarà possibile visitare il dominio con il sito web di RevasOS collegato.
Crea un dominio dall'app Domini
Aggiungendo un dominio partendo da un sito web, quel dominio dovrà essere collegato successivamente a un sito web:
- Apri l'app Domini all'interno di RevasOS;
- Clicca sul bottone Nuovo dominio che si trova nell'angolo in alto a detstra;
- Nella finestra pop-up inserisci il nome dominio;
- Clicca Aggiungi dominio;
- Configura i DNS seguendo le istruzioni indicate nel pannello di configurazione del dominio;
- Una volta applicate le modifiche dei DNS, torna su RevasOS e clicca il pulsante "Verifica".
Se correttamente configurato, il dominio risulterà verificato.
Gestire regole di reindirizzamento
I redirect, o regole di reindirizzamento, permettono di reindirizzare il traffico che visita il tuo sito web verso altre pagine o domini. Ad esempio, un utente che visita www.iltuosito.com/ciao
può automaticamente andare alla pagina www.iltuosito.com/contatti
grazie a una regola di reindirizzamento.
Aggiungere redirect a un dominio
- Dall'app Siti web clicca sul nome del dominio sotto il sito web, poi il pulsante con la rotella e clicca Modifica dominio. Dall'app Domini clicca direttamente il pulsante con la rotella.
- Clicca il pulsante "Crea regola" e scegli il tipo di regola di reindirizzamento che vuoi aggiungere:
- Redirect tra domini differenti: scegli questa tipologia se vuoi reindirizzare da un dominio a un altro dominio (es. da miosito.it a altrosito.it), oppure da dominio a sottodominio (es. da miosito.it a www.miosito.it),
- Redirect tra pagine di un sito: scegli questa tipologia se vuoi reindirizzare tra pagine di uno stesso sito (es. da miosito.it/contatti a miosito.it/contattami),
- Configurazione avanzata: scegli questa tipologia per creare manualmente le espressioni regolari per identificare e modificare gli URL per i redirect.
- Se hai scelto il redirect tra domini differenti, inserisci un titolo identificativo della regola poi, nei due campi sottostanti, il dominio di partenza (es.: sitoweb.com) e il dominio verso cui ridirezionare il visitatore che visita quel dominio (es.: ciao.sitoweb.com), poi clicca "Salva".
- Se hai scelto il redirect tra pagine di un sito, inserisci un titolo identificativo della regola poi, nei due campi sottostanti, la pagina di partenza (es.: /it-IT/chi-siamo) e la pagina verso cui ridirezionare il visitatore che visita quella pagina (es.: ciao.sitoweb.com), poi clicca "Salva".
- Se hai scelto invece la configurazione avanzata:
- Inserisci un titolo identificativo della regola,
- Scrivi la regola per identificare le richieste in entrata. Questa regola permette di individuare gli URL che vuoi sostituire. Scrivila così (sostituisci le parti dentro le parentesi quadre, parentesi incluse):
matches(http.request.url.path, "^[le-parti/da-selezionare]")
, - Scrivi l'espressione per il reindirizzamento. Questa regola definisce le regole per calcolare la nuova destinazione del reindirizzamento. Scrivila così (sostituisci le parti dentro le parentesi quadre, parentesi incluse):
regex_replace(http.request.url.path, "^[le-parti/da-sostituire](.*)", "[/il-nuovo/valore]$1")
, - Scegli se conservare la stringa di query dell'URL durante il reindirizzamento. Se non selezioni queste opzioni, qualunque stringa oltre al path verrà rimossa,
- Definisci il codice di redirect da inserire nell'header per comunicare ai browser e ai crawler che tipo di reindirizzamento sta venendo effettuato. Di default, il redirect che viene fatto è un 301 redirect.
- Clicca "Salva".
Modificare regole di reindirizzamento
- Dall'app Siti web clicca sul nome del dominio sotto il sito web, poi il pulsante con la rotella e clicca Modifica dominio. Dall'app Domini clicca direttamente il pulsante con la rotella.
- Clicca il nome della regola che vuoi modificare per accedere al pannello di modifica. Qui puoi modificare:
- Il titolo identificativo della regola,
- La regola per identificare le richieste in entrata. Questa regola permette di individuare gli URL che vuoi sostituire. Scrivila così (sostituisci le parti dentro le parentesi quadre, parentesi incluse):
matches(http.request.url.path, "^[le-parti/da-selezionare]")
, - L'espressione per il reindirizzamento. Questa regola definisce le regole per calcolare la nuova destinazione del reindirizzamento. Scrivila così (sostituisci le parti dentro le parentesi quadre, parentesi incluse):
regex_replace(http.request.url.path, "^[le-parti/da-sostituire](.*)", "[/il-nuovo/valore]$1")
, - La possibilità di conservare la stringa di query dell'URL durante il reindirizzamento. Se non selezioni questa opzione, qualunque stringa oltre al path verrà rimossa,
- Definire il codice di redirect da inserire nell'header per comunicare ai browser e ai crawler che tipo di reindirizzamento sta venendo effettuato. Di default, il redirect che viene fatto è un 301 redirect.
Eliminare una regola di reindirizzamento
- Dall'app Siti web clicca sul nome del dominio sotto il sito web, poi il pulsante con la rotella e clicca Modifica dominio. Dall'app Domini clicca direttamente il pulsante con la rotella.
- Clicca il pulsante con la rotella alla fine della riga della regola che vuoi eliminare.
- Clicca Elimina e poi Conferma.
Scollegare un dominio da un sito web
Puoi scollegare un dominio da un sito web senza eliminare il dominio da RevasOS:
- Apri l'app Siti web all'interno di RevasOS;
- Clicca sul nome del dominio sotto il sito web, poi il pulsante con la rotella e clicca Rimuovi dominio;
- Nel pannello pop-up che si apre clicca per procedere Rimuovi dominio.
Eliminare un dominio
- Dall'app Siti web clicca sul nome del dominio sotto il sito web, poi il pulsante con la rotella e clicca Modifica dominio. Dall'app Domini clicca direttamente il pulsante con la rotella;
- Clicca Operazioni;
- Clicca Elimina dominio e nuovamente Elimina dominio;
- Nel pannello pop-up che si apre clicca per procedere Elimina dominio.
Attenzione
Questa operazione elimina il dominio da RevasOS e di conseguenza tutti i siti collegati a questo dominio non saranno più accessibili attraverso questo dominio.